The results of experimental studies into the regularities of the plastic deformation of F-4 polytetrafluoroethylene under free compression depending on the pressure and temperature of heating of the primary blank are given; their influence on the structural changes in the deformed material is shown. It is estimated that the moldability of F-4 polymer samples is observed starting from the heating temperature range of 60–100°C and compacting pressure of 1–1.5 MPa. A further increase in pressure and temperature does not lead to any significant enhancement of the moldability of the material.
